Size and Fitment
When selecting speakers for your car, size and fitment are paramount considerations. The size of the speakers you choose will depend on the available space in your vehicle’s doors, dashboard, or rear deck. It’s crucial to measure the dimensions of the speaker mounting locations to ensure that your new speakers will fit securely.
Fitment refers to the ease of installing the speakers in your car. Some speakers are designed as direct replacements for factory speakers, while others may require modifications to your vehicle’s interior panels. Consider the complexity of the installation process and choose speakers that are compatible with your car’s make and model.
Additionally, consider the depth of the speakers. Some high-performance speakers have larger magnets and voice coils, which may require more mounting depth. Ensure that the speakers you select will fit within the available space without interfering with other components in your vehicle.
Matching the size and fitment of your new speakers to your car’s specifications will result in a clean and professional installation, preserving the aesthetics of your vehicle’s interior while optimizing sound quality.

Power Handling
Power handling refers to the amount of electrical power that a speaker can safely handle without being damaged. It’s measured in watts (W) and is an important factor to consider when matching speakers to your car’s audio system.
- RMS Power:
RMS (Root Mean Square) power represents the continuous power that a speaker can handle over an extended period without overheating or distorting. It’s the most accurate measure of a speaker’s power handling capabilities.
- Peak Power:
Peak power is the maximum amount of power that a speaker can handle for a short duration, usually measured in milliseconds. It’s less important than RMS power but can give you an idea of a speaker’s ability to handle sudden bursts of loud sound.

Frequency Response
Frequency response refers to the range of frequencies that a speaker can reproduce, measured in Hertz (Hz). It’s an important factor to consider when choosing speakers, as it determines how accurately a speaker can reproduce the full spectrum of sound.
The frequency response of a speaker is typically displayed as a graph, with the frequency range plotted on the x-axis and the sound pressure level (SPL) plotted on the y-axis. The SPL is measured in decibels (dB) and indicates the loudness of the sound at each frequency.
A wide frequency response is desirable, as it ensures that the speaker can reproduce all of the frequencies in the audible spectrum (20 Hz to 20 kHz). However, it’s important to note that not all speakers are created equal. Some speakers may have a more limited frequency response, which can result in a loss of detail or accuracy in the sound reproduction.
When choosing speakers for your car, consider the type of music you listen to and the desired sound quality. If you’re a fan of bass-heavy music, you’ll want to choose speakers with a strong low-frequency response. If you prefer a more balanced sound, you’ll want to choose speakers with a wide frequency response that accurately reproduces all of the frequencies in the audible spectrum.

Sensitivity
Sensitivity measures how efficiently a speaker converts electrical power into sound. It’s measured in decibels (dB) and is expressed as the sound pressure level (SPL) produced by the speaker at a distance of one meter when fed one watt of power.
- High Sensitivity:
Speakers with high sensitivity (typically 90 dB or higher) are more efficient and require less power to produce the same volume level as speakers with lower sensitivity. This makes them a good choice for use with low-powered amplifiers or head units.
- Low Sensitivity:
Speakers with low sensitivity (typically 88 dB or lower) are less efficient and require more power to produce the same volume level as speakers with higher sensitivity. They may be a better choice for use with high-powered amplifiers.

Impedance
Impedance is the electrical resistance of a speaker to the flow of alternating current (AC). It’s measured in ohms (Ω) and is an important factor to consider when matching speakers to your amplifier.
Most car speakers have an impedance of either 4 ohms or 8 ohms. Some speakers may have dual-voice coils, which allows them to be wired for either 4 ohms or 8 ohms. It’s important to match the impedance of your speakers to the impedance of your amplifier.
If the impedance of your speakers is too low for your amplifier, it can cause the amplifier to overheat and shut down. If the impedance of your speakers is too high for your amplifier, it will not be able to provide enough power to drive the speakers.
To determine the impedance of your speakers, consult the manufacturer’s specifications. You can also measure the impedance of your speakers using a multimeter.
